2013-06-19 65 views
3

我想在Amazon EC2服務器上託管我的Ruby on Rails應用程序。我正在關注Ubuntu上的Rubber and Amazon EC2 railcast。當我執行命令cap rubber:create_staging,其示值誤差是這樣的 -橡膠和亞馬遜EC2託管問題(Net :: SSH :: AuthenticationFailed:root)

* 2013-06-19 17:00:53 executing `rubber:setup_remote_aliases' 
servers: ["production.ginfy.com", "www.ginfy.com", "foo.ginfy.com", "ginfy.ginfy.com", "temple.ginfy.com", "ibetter.ginfy.com"] 
connection failed for: www.ginfy.com (Timeout::Error: execution expired), ibetter.ginfy.com (Timeout::Error: execution expired), temple.ginfy.com (Timeout::Error: execution expired), ginfy.ginfy.com (Timeout::Error: execution expired), production.ginfy.com (Net::SSH::AuthenticationFailed: root) 

我已經檢查google groupgithub issue關於這個問題,但沒有爲我工作。

任何想法爲什麼我得到這個錯誤?我找不出問題。請幫忙。

UPDATE:

我成功舉辦我的軌道上亞馬遜的應用程序。現在我想知道如何在Amazon上運行seeds.rb。有什麼方法可以在亞馬遜上打開控制檯嗎?

在這裏,我提到了我的問題 - How to run seed.rb file on Amazon ec2 [解決]

回答